New Windows and Doors: Enhancing Your Home's Value and Comfort

In today's competitive property market, homeowners are constantly looking for chances to increase the worth of their properties. Among the most reliable methods to accomplish this is through the installation of new doors and windows. Not just can new doors and windows dramatically enhance the visual appeal of a home, however they can also boost energy efficiency, security, and overall convenience.

Advantages of Installing New Windows and Doors

The advantages of upgrading to new windows and doors extend beyond mere aesthetics. Here are some significant benefits:

  1. Energy Efficiency:

    • New windows typically consist of innovative insulation technologies and double or triple-pane glass, which can considerably lower heating & cooling expenses.
    • Tight seals avoid drafts, boosting the home's ability to maintain a consistent temperature.
  2. Increased Security:

    • Modern windows and doors come equipped with improved locking mechanisms, making it more challenging for burglars to break in.
    • Laminated glass choices offer additional security versus forced entry.
  3. Noise Reduction:

    • Quality doors and windows considerably decrease sound pollution from the outdoors, creating a more peaceful indoor environment.
  4. Visual Appeal:

    • New designs and products allow homeowners to match their new windows and doors with their special design and enhance curb appeal.
  5. Maintenance Reduction:

    • New materials, like vinyl, need less maintenance compared to older wooden choices, saving house owners money and time in long-term maintenance.
  6. Increased Home Value:

    • Upgrading windows and doors can offer an impressive roi (ROI), making a property more appealing to potential purchasers.

Selecting the Right Windows and Doors

When choosing new doors and windows, there are several elements that property owners should consider:

1. Product Options:

  • Vinyl: Affordable and low-maintenance, with great insulation residential or commercial properties.
  • Wood: Offers a traditional appearance but needs regular maintenance to prevent decay.
  • Aluminum: Durable and strong; nevertheless, it can transfer cold and heat more than other materials.
  • Fiberglass: Highly long lasting and energy-efficient, simulating the look of wood without the upkeep.

2. Energy Efficiency Ratings:

  • Look for the Energy Star label, which indicates the product fulfills energy efficiency standards.
  • Understand the R-value (insulation capability) and U-factor (rate of heat transfer) to pick a choice that fits your climate.

3. Style and Style:

  • Choose designs that complement the architecture of your home; alternatives consist of double-hung, casement, sliding, and bay windows.
  • For doors, think about sliding glass doors, French doors, or bi-fold doors depending on your design preferences.

4. Windows And Doors Setup:

  • Proper installation is crucial for making the most of the benefits of new doors and windows. Hiring expert specialists with experience guarantees that the setup process is executed correctly.

5. Budget Considerations:

  • Establish a budget that includes not just the expense of the doors and windows themselves however also installation and possible additional renovations.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How frequently should I change my doors and windows?

  • A1: The life-span of windows and doors differs by material. Typically, you ought to consider replacement every 15-20 years, while wood designs might need replacement faster due to use and tear.

Q2: Can I change just a couple of windows or doors, or is it essential to do them simultaneously?

  • A2: While changing all windows and doors at as soon as can offer a consistent appearance and increased energy effectiveness, it's not strictly needed. Homeowners can replace them gradually according to budget and requirements.

Q3: Will new windows and doors increase my home's value?

  • A3: Yes, setting up new doors and windows is among the most reliable upgrades a property owner can make to improve residential or commercial property worth and attract prospective purchasers.

Q4: What is the typical cost of new windows and doors?

  • A4: Costs can vary widely based on materials and design but generally range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window and 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 4,000 per door.
